10035513250237 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 10035513250238. Its totient is φ = 10035513250236.

The previous prime is 10035513250181. The next prime is 10035513250303. The reversal of 10035513250237 is 73205231553001.

It is a weak prime.

It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 8013915544996 + 2021597705241 = 2830886^2 + 1421829^2 .

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 10035513250237 - 27 = 10035513250109 is a prime.

It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 10035513250196 and 10035513250205.

It is a congruent number.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(10035513250837)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 5017756625118 + 5017756625119.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(5017756625119).

Almost surely, 210035513250237 is an apocalyptic number.

It is an amenable number.

10035513250237 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

10035513250237 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

10035513250237 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 94500, while the sum is 37.
